sql >> Databáze >  >> RDS >> PostgreSQL

Zkontrolujte hodnotu pomocí current_setting()

9.6 a novější:

PostgreSQL (9.6+) podporuje current_setting('setting_name', 't') pro načtení nastavení a návrat NULL pokud není nastaveno. můžete to zkombinovat s coalesce poskytnout výchozí.

9.5 a starší:

Podle otázky to můžete udělat pomocí plpgsql funkce, která používá BEGIN ... EXCEPTION psovoda, pokud vám nevadí výkonnostní hit a nemotornost. Ale není tam žádná vestavěná podpora.



  1. CakePHP:stránka se neotevře na webovém serveru Problém MIGRACE funguje na localhostu dobře

  2. Propojte PDO s databází Oracle

  3. Sledování databáze – Odstraňování problémů Prometheus s řídicími panely SCUMM

  4. Služba Docker compose postgresql - nelze během sestavování vytvořit uživatele a databázi?